Only 350 feet from the sandy beach in the northern part of Eforie Nord, this hotel offers air-conditioned, en-suite rooms with sea views.
The on-site restaurant includes a terrace and serves traditional and international cuisine.
The Eforie Nord Train Station is 1.9 miles away, while the seaside town of Constanta is 8.1 miles from the Delfinul. Mihail Kogalniceanu International Airport is 24.2 miles away.
Guests booking the all inclusive rates also have access to an outdoor swimming pool. Please note that all inclusive rates feature full board; snacks, soft drinks, water and coffee served at the pool. Children also enjoy free access to the on-site kindergarten.

Review 60:Location: pretty far away from the city center and all the buzz, which was good for us. We had the silence and privacy we needed and went to city center when we wanted to experience the crowds. Walking distance until city center is around 20 minutes, on the clock. Surroundings are not well maintained at all, however it is not the responsibility of the hotel, probably the local authorities being responsible.Rooms: the rooms size are indeed small, not a 4* standard, but the facilities you would find at a normal hotel are pretty much there. We rented a double room, probably the apartments have enough space. All rooms have a beautiful sea view but you don't have a balcony. However the chairs and coffee table are positioned strategically so you can enjoy that in the mornings. We noticed that the room was frequented every day by the cleaning lady, but I think you have to request for your room to be cleaned up, not just expect it. Otherwise they will just take out the garbage and complete/change whatever they think is necessary.Pool: we are almost sure that the water in the pool comes from the sea directly, but filtered properly. Don't expect it to be your ordinary pool from the heart of the town, but it is pretty nice. We were fortunate enough to have the water crystal clear since it was changed over the night. You can enter for free and rent a sunbed for around $5 if you're a hotel customer.Beach: the beach is indeed around 100m away from the hotel. It is small, but if you get up early you can easily get a sunbed without making a reservation, but it gets very crowded eventually. You can rent a sunbed for around $6.Restaurants: we are only aware of the one right next to the hotel, which they call "Braserie" where the staff was very polite and the food was very good and the one on the 14th floor where they only serve quick snacks, drinks, cakes and offering one of the most charming views in Eforie.
